Brooklyn, NY- It finally happened. After close defeats to games out of reach, the Cougars Soccer team defeated St. Joseph's College (Brooklyn) Bears 8-2 on Thursday Sept.29, 2011. The Cougars improved to 1-10 while the Bears fell to 0-3 in their first season as a D3 NCAA member.
The Cougars had to wait 45 minuntes from the start due to rain and lightning. Once the weather cleared, the Cougars were ready for action and
Zeakiel Daley had a career day. Daley scored a season high 5 goals (3 in the 1st half). He scored in the 13th min, 18th, and 28th minutes in the half.
James Maynard added a pair of goals and Senior
Miguel Rodriguez added a lone goal in the 58th minute. LeRone McIntosh notched 2 assists and
Daniel Joseph added an assist as well.
For the keepers, Cougars Chris Welsh played 90 minutes, allowed 2 goals and stopped 2 shots. Bears goalie Michael Miner played 90 minutes, allowed 8 goals and stopped 14 shots that came his way.
The Cougars outshot the Bears of Brooklyn 36-4.
